Understanding the Motivation Gap

Most engineers, developers, data scientists, and other tech professionals begin their careers focused on solving complex problems, building products, and improving systems. While they excel at these tasks, the transition into leadership can be daunting. One reason is that technical professionals often find motivation in logic, autonomy, and challenge rather than titles or authority. Therefore, motivating technical professionals requires a tailored approach—one that resonates with their mindset and professional identity.

Unlike other roles, tech experts are motivated by meaningful projects, peer recognition, and continuous learning. Leadership training designed with these motivations in mind can make a profound impact on their willingness to step into strategic roles.

The Purpose of a Technical Leadership Program

A well-structured Technical leadership program goes beyond generic leadership training. It focuses on cultivating self-awareness, emotional intelligence, and communication techniques that resonate in technical settings. It also teaches how to:

Lead without micromanaging

Translate complex ideas to non-technical stakeholders

Foster innovation and collaboration

Provide feedback that nurtures growth

Such programs are not only about building skills but also about shifting mindsets—from individual contributor to visionary leader. They often include coaching, peer learning, real-world simulations, and feedback loops, which make the learning experience practical and immersive.

What to Look For in a Strong Program

Not all leadership programs are created equal. For technical teams, the following features are crucial:

Tailored Content: Real examples from tech environments, such as agile teams, dev ops, or cloud architecture.

Peer Interaction: Forums to learn from fellow technical leaders and share real challenges.

Personalized Coaching: Ongoing support to help participants apply their learning in real time.

Actionable Frameworks: Models and tools that can be immediately implemented, such as decision trees, sprint planning strategies, and stakeholder mapping.

These components ensure the program remains relevant, impactful, and grounded in the everyday realities of technical work.
